Little Rock AFB provides runway space and shelter for evacuees of Hurricane Irma

Members from Hurlburt Field, Fla., disembark from a U-28A aircraft Sept. 8, 2017, at Little Rock Air Force Base, Ark. Category 5 Hurricane Irma threatens a large part of the U.S. East Coast. Aircraft along the potential path are evacuating as a precaution to ensure the least amount of damage.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Jael Laborn)
